i m currently posted in emergency medical services(ems) in kem.daily we get a lot of cases of poisoning.many of them are opc poisonings (...opc - its stands for organophosphorous compound. these compounds are absorbed very rapidly,can lead to sudden cardiac arrest or respiratory paralysis.despite treating patients early many have to be kept on ventilators for quite a few days.a few of them ultimately succumb to various complications.its quite easily availaible in indian homes as these compounds are commonly used insecticides.......so it is quite a favourite for suicide attemts in indian population.).the problem is most people consuming it don't realise the harm it can cause.
yesterday we had such a case.a beautiful looking young female came to us sayin that she had consumed a liitle bit of JALLAD poison(its an opc poison..quite deadly...apt name..)....nd on further probing she admitted that she had consumed the whole bottle,she had probably done it to scare her boyfreind,who was accompaning her(..obviously not realising the possible implications of it).fortunately she came quite early to us and so with prompt treatment she did not develop all those possible complications.
we have realised that in most of these cases people are not actually depressed or want to commit suicide.they just do it to scare off their close relatives or for their point of view to be considered.they just dont realise that what a disaster it can lead to.
